Turkey Pot Pie
Recipe by Julia Pacheco
Course: MainCuisine: AmericanDifficulty: Easy
Servings
4
servingsPrep time
10
minutesCooking time
30
minutes
Cook Mode
Keep the screen of your device on
Ingredients
1/2 lb ground turkey
1 chicken bullion cube
1 cup frozen mixed vegetables
1 can cream of mushroom
1 box corn muffin mix
1/3 cup water
Directions
- Preheat oven to 350°
- To a large pan on the stove over medium heat add the ground turkey break the ground turkey up with a spatula and cook it through once it’s cooked through add in the bullion cube, frozen mixed vegetables and cream of mushroom soup and simmer for 3 to 4 minutes stirring often.
- Grease a casserole dish, then add the turkey mixture in the casserole dish spread it out.
- To a small bowl, add in the corn muffin mix and water. Stir to combine. Pour this mixture over the top of the turkey mixture in the casserole dish and spread it out.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es or until the corn bread is golden on the edges and cooked through on the top.
